People should not be surprised that India were dumped out of the pre-Olympic tournament in Chile. The sport has been in serial decline for some time and without an overhaul could end up as the also-ran of Indian sport. Posted March 21, 2008 by saumya verekar
The upshot of the Indians failing to qualify for the Olympics for the first time since 1928 was the ubiquitous burning of player effigies. But it's not the messenger who should be shot, rather the country's sports functionaries who won't give hockey the kudos it deserves. Posted March 18, 2008 by rohit sakunia
